14:22 — The Tidymote sweeper started reclaiming resources that plugins had legitimately parked, because the grace-period flag got dropped in the rollout. Plugin-owned volumes looked orphaned and got swept. We paused the sweeper at 14:31 and began restores. If your plugin lost state in this window, reference the sweep run via the trace token below.

session token of kahog-bahif = htk9_f63daec35

The client must be
 * constructed once at startup and shared — Drizzleplan rate-limits per
 * connection, and recreating it per request will get you throttled within
 * minutes. Timeouts are deliberately generous because schedule recomputes
 * can take several seconds. Authentication uses the team's shared service
 * credential, defined on the next line.
 */

service key, kafof-faweg: kto2_2y

## Tailing release logs with `plumecat`

The `plumecat` CLI tails aggregated logs from the Drossel pipeline during a release window. Install it from the internal package mirror and run `plumecat tail --env staging` to verify rollout health. It authenticates against the Drossel ingest service, and the key you need is provided directly below.

app token of fajop-fahif = qvz4-AnML